Please do something like this.
+ (void)createUTFAnnotationTextOnPage:(NSInteger)pageIndex
doc:(PdfDocument*)doc // PdfMemDocument instance
rect:(PdfRect)rect
title:(NSString*)title
content:(NSString*)content
bOpen:(Boolean)bOpen
colorR:(double)r
colorG:(double)g
colorB:(double)b {
PdfPage* pPage = doc->GetPage(pageIndex);
if (! pPage) {
// couldn't get that page
return;
}
PdfAnnotation* anno;
anno = pPage->CreateAnnotation(ePdfAnnotation_Text, rect);
PdfString sTitle(reinterpret_cast([title UTF8String]));
PdfString sContent(reinterpret_cast([content UTF8String]));
anno->SetTitle(sTitle);
anno->SetContents(sContent);
anno->SetColor(r, g, b);
anno->SetOpen(bOpen);
}
// -----------
PdfError::EnableDebug(false); // or true
NSString* inFile = [[NSBundle mainBundle] pathForResource:@"forTesting.pdf" ofType:nil];
PoDoFo::PdfMemDocument doc( [inFile UTF8String] );
[YourPodofoObj createUTFAnnotationTextOnPage:0 doc:&doc rect:PdfRect(50, 50, 50, 50) title:@"author by XX" content:@"I use it for test" bOpen:true colorR:1.0 colorG:.0 colorB:.0];
doc.Write(OUT_PUT_PATH);
